Oral Hygiene
The most important aspects of oral hygiene include brushing and flossing, a healthy diet, and regular dental checkups. The best thing about regular checkups is that if problems are detected early, the treatment required is likely to be a lot easier, cheaper and less complex. Regular dental checkups are also the best way to prevent tooth decay and gum disease, as well as enabling the early diagnosis of any diseases of the soft tissues and jaw.
Periodontics/Gum treatment
Red, puffy gums that bleed easily when brushing or flossing, and bad breath are possible signs of gum disease. Gingivitis, an early sign of gum disease, usually presents as red, bleeding gums, and is easily reversed, with regular professional cleaning and correct brushing and flossing techniques. Periodontitis is a chronic, more serious infection, affecting the gums and the bone that supports the teeth. Treatment is essential, as severe periodontal disease can result in tooth loss.

Endodontic Therapy/Root Canal Treatment
This involves the removal of the pulp/nerve from within a particular tooth, followed by sealing the cavity. This may be required when the pulp becomes diseased or injured though decay or trauma, and is often associated with pain or darkening of the tooth, but sometimes the nerve may die without any noticeable symptoms. Following root canal therapy, a final covering is usually placed to protect the tooth, as root treated teeth are more susceptible to fracture and colour change.
Cosmetic Dentistry
Cosmetic dentistry in Sydney and all over the world has become increasingly popular, with many people wanting to improve the appearance of their smile for a number of reasons:
- Antibiotics used in some children (tetracycline staining)
- Broken down teeth or restorations due to age, dental health or trauma
- Dietary habits (tea, coffee & smoking) can cause staining and yellowing of teeth
- Inherited traits – Family history of misaligned teeth, gaps, missing teeth and blemishes.

Night guards/splints
Night guards/splints are worn for the treatment of teeth grinding and clenching, which mainly occur at night. Without the protection of a splint, teeth can become worn or chipped, and jaw and joint problems may become apparent.
